    Glock 32 in .357 SIG...followed by Glock 33 in .357 SIG! (Compact and Sub-Compact Models)

    You can put a .40 S&W barrel in either of them and shoot .40...giving you a '23' and a '27.'

    Oh, and you can put a .40-9 conversion barrel in either of them and shoot 9mm...giving you a '19' and a '26.'

    And if you're feeling lucky, you can purchase an Advantage Arms .22 conversion kit for the model 32...and shoot .22 lr all day long!

    Or, you can convert the Model 20 and 29 from 10mm down to .40 S&W and shoot .40.

    Etc, Etc, Etc...is it your favorite Glock...or is it your favorite Caliber that matters most?
